It's Okay Not To Be Okay Poem by Lauren Coles

It's Okay Not To Be Okay

It's okay not to be okay
You may be bullied in school,
You go to school and that's it,
You may think that your life is like a garage can,
You put on sad music on in your room,
People may be asking you questions,
You may be happy one day but not the next day,
Having cerebral palsy sucks but rain pours down your windows,
But my heart and soul is trying to beat to a different drum but I have some business to attend to and I can't do that from the grave,
The hardest thing is not being able to do anything that normal people do but I have been blessed,
It's hard to see though to see the bright side but writing is my life jacket,
It may seem like cerebral palsy is a curse that I might want to be taken away,
Words cannot be sallowed without being written down,
It's okay not to okay and it is like reading a book but first you have to give it a chance,
Professionals are paid to listen but if their heart was so broken they wouldn't be doing it.
I hear my grandpa's spirit speak to me,
I'll be able to walk around somewhere in time,
The table will be empty with no laughter,
I can't bless people who don't have anything,
Several times I have been thinking that this would be my last story,
It is a riveting tale that I don't think anyone should feel,
You can keep it quiet for a while,
Stories cannot talk but they will be alive even when you are not.
